Universal Robots, which improved automobile production processes, wins the 2018 Technology Innovation Award in Spain
Autorevista, a leading Spanish automotive industry media outlet
UR Collaborative Robots Make Revolutionary Improvements in Automotive Production Processes
Success in the automotive industry will spread to other industries
Universal Robots announced on the 17th that it had won the 'AutoRevista 2018 Technology Innovation Award' from AutoRevista, a leading Spanish automotive industry media outlet, in recognition of its contributions to the automotive industry. 
Universal Robots Development Manager Jordi Pellegri (right) receiving an award
This award is presented annually by AutoRevista to individuals or companies that have made significant contributions to the automation industry. Through this award, Universal Robots has been honored with induction into the Hall of Fame alongside leading automation industry companies such as Siemens, Bosch, Bayer, BASF, Hexagon Metrology, and ZF.
An AutoRevista official explained the reason for Universal Robots' award, stating, "Universal Robots has brought a groundbreaking change to the robotics industry," and adding, "Collaborative robots have significantly increased the efficiency of specific production processes within the automotive industry, and they have made a great contribution to the value of future technology and the greater growth of companies."
First published in 1959, Auto Revista is the only media outlet in Spain covering the problems facing the automotive industry, and is a specialized monthly publication that covers the entire automotive industry, including OEMs, R&D, raw material suppliers, logistics, new technologies, and industrial equipment. AutoRevista has over 30,000 readers and is a media outlet targeting automotive manufacturers, automotive parts and equipment suppliers, and other business stakeholders.
Jordi Pelegri, Business Development Manager for Spain & Portugal at Universal Robots, who attended the awards ceremony, stated, "Innovation was possible because many automotive companies trusted us and believed that the robotics industry could do more," adding, "Leading companies such as Mann+Hummel, Continental, Nissan, and Groupe PSA are already reaping significant benefits from using Universal Robots' collaborative robots."
He also shared his thoughts on the award, stating, "Such a success story of collaborative robots being used in the automotive industry has served as a stepping stone for Universal Robots to expand into other industries," and added, "I extend my deep gratitude to the users and partners of Universal Robots, with over 27,000 units installed worldwide."
